Refraction depends on layers to increase in velocity with depth. In the hidden slow layer senario, a buried layer is overlain by a faster layer. No critical refraction will occur along the boundary interface.
WebThe refractive index tells you the speed of light in a given material. it is defined as n = c/v where c is speed of light in vaccum, and v is velocity of light in the material.
